Assisted dying: dignity in death or social pessimism?
‘The current legal status of assisted dying is inadequate and incoherent…’ Wanting to change that status is the main recommendation of a 400-page report from the Commission on Assisted Dying…but it faces strong opposition from those who see it as an expression of an anti-life culture.
